The 3GPP SA2 group is studying the architecture for next-generation mobile networks, specifically 5G, with the aim of establishing a system framework that accommodates diverse use cases. This report summarizes the study items and updates from the most recent SA2 meeting in July 2016, outlining two approaches: top-down, which identifies overall architecture, and bottom-up, which focuses on specific key issues and their architectural solutions. Key issues like network slicing, QoS, and session management are identified to guide the development of the next-gen network systems.
